Author: Agnieszka Laudy
Historical silk textiles, which are the subject of research presented in this book, are of special interest as objects of unique historical and cultural value, characterized by the fineness, colors and texture of the material of which they were made. Laboratory examination of the historic silk textiles focused on identifying the environmental factors affecting the preservation of these objects, such as temperature and intensity of light radiation and presence of biotitic factors. The combination of processes taking place in the objects with the passing of time leads to their aging and the oxidation or reduction of chemical components, that is, they open up the historic textile, as a source of carbon and nitrogen, as well as other nutritious for microorganisms present in a museum environment. This discusses the history of this research as well as potential threats for the delicate silk velour, which decorates the walls of the Royal Apartments. It shows how the state of the surroundings of a historical object can become a threat to these objects and how to prevent such threats.
